Wedding Toasts I'll Never Give by Ada Calhoun

4.0

This is a charming and clever memoir about marriage. Ada Calhoun writes very honestly about her own marriage and provides examples & advice from other long time married couples. The old adage on how to stay married is to 'not get divorced' is both true and over simplified in the examples. I enjoyed listening to Ms. Calhoun read the various stories about her marriage. It makes you realize that marriage is tough for everyone and left me feeling. like all great book do, that I am not alone. Every married couple is going through the same cycles of struggles and happiness, if not the same exact circumstances.
